Types of Car Keys
Automotive secrets have evolved substantially throughout the years, moving from traditional metal keys to innovative electronic systems. Below is a table summarizing the different types of Car Locksmith For All Makes And Models secrets:

Traditional Keys: The most basic kind of car keys, frequently utilized in older models. These can be quickly duplicated at regional locksmith professionals or hardware shops.
Transponder Keys: These consist of a chip that interacts with the vehicle's ignition system. If the key isn't acknowledged, the car will not start. This technology provides boosted security but is more costly to replace.
Smart Keys: Also called proximity keys, wise secrets enable chauffeurs to unlock and start their automobiles without physically placing the secret. They use sophisticated innovation for included security.
Secret Fobs: These remote controls can lock/unlock doors and in some cases even start the engine. They can be matched with transponder keys for increased functionality.
Mechanical Keys: Though less typical now, these are still used in some older cars. They lack the electronic elements discovered in modern-day secrets, making them simpler however less safe.
Solutions Offered by Automotive Locksmiths
Locksmith car crucial services offer a vast array of options to various locking issues. Here are a few of the most typical services supplied by automobile locksmiths:
Key Cutting: Duplicating standard and transponder secrets based upon existing keys or crucial codes.
Key Programming: Configuring transponder keys and clever keys to sync with the lorry's electronic systems.
Lockout Services: Assisting drivers who are locked out of their automobiles.
Ignition Repair/Replacement: Fixing or changing malfunctioning ignition systems, which can be a typical reason for car crucial malfunctions.
Secret Extraction: Safely eliminating broken keys from ignition systems or locks.
Emergency Services: 24/7 help for immediate scenarios like being locked out or losing a secret.

How much does it cost to replace a lost car key?
The expense can differ substantially based upon the type of key. Conventional keys can cost as low as ₤ 10, while clever keys can vary from ₤ 200 to ₤ 500, depending on the lorry.
2. Can a locksmith program my transponder secret?
Yes, a lot of locksmith professionals have the required devices and know-how to program transponder keys.
3. For how long does it take for a locksmith to open my car?
Generally, an expert locksmith can open a lorry within 15 to 30 minutes, depending on the lock type and the locksmith's tools.
4. Are locksmith services available 24/7?
Many locksmith professionals use Emergency Auto Locksmith services all the time, but it is always best to check in advance.
5. Can a locksmith assist with ignition issues?
Absolutely. Locksmith professionals can repair or replace defective ignition systems as part of their service offerings.
6. What should I do if my crucial breaks inside the lock?
Contact a locksmith immediately to get rid of the damaged essential securely without harming the lock.
